Title: | On the quasi-de sitter cosmological model of Starobinsky |

Abstract: | A non-singular cosmological model that permits inflation has been constructed by Starobinsky, starting from the theory with lagrangian density Image. The spectrum of density perturbations is approximately adiabatic, with amplitude δρ/ρ≈|0−4 on the scale of a galaxy, provide that mless-than-or-equals, slant5×10−6mP. We rederive this constraint via the result of Whitt, who found by conformally transforming the metric that Image can be written in the form of gravity interacting with a minimally coupled scalar field. The implications of this result for the problem of initial conditions in the universe are also discussed. |
